Basel's Diversity and Inclusion Initiatives Before Eurovision

Existing Policies and Programs

Basel boasts a range of policies and programs aimed at fostering diversity and inclusion. Its commitment to multiculturalism is evident in various initiatives:

  • LGBTQ+ Rights: Basel has strong legal protections for LGBTQ+ individuals, with numerous support groups and organizations actively working to promote equality and combat discrimination. The city consistently scores high on LGBTQ+ inclusivity indices.
  • Immigration Policies: Basel has a relatively welcoming immigration policy, resulting in a diverse population. The city actively promotes integration programs for newcomers. For example, approximately X% of Basel's population is comprised of immigrants from various backgrounds.
  • Multicultural Events: The city hosts numerous annual events celebrating its multiculturalism, including festivals showcasing diverse cuisines, music, and art forms. These events actively promote social inclusion and intercultural dialogue.

Basel's commitment to equal opportunities is enshrined in its municipal policies, demonstrating a proactive approach to social inclusion.

Community Representation

While Basel’s demographics reflect a diverse population, the representation of all communities within the city's political, social, and cultural spheres remains an ongoing effort.

  • Underrepresented Groups: Certain groups, including specific ethnic minorities and individuals with disabilities, may still face underrepresentation in decision-making roles and public life.
  • Community Engagement: Initiatives are underway to increase the participation of marginalized groups in local government and cultural activities. However, further efforts are needed to ensure equitable representation for all.
  • Social Equity: Addressing socioeconomic disparities remains a key challenge. Ensuring that all communities have equal access to resources and opportunities is crucial for achieving true social equity.

Assessing Basel's Preparedness for a Diverse and Inclusive Eurovision

Accessibility and Inclusivity Measures

Basel's plans for an accessible and inclusive Eurovision are critical.

  • Accessible Eurovision: The city needs to ensure accessible venues, transportation, and communication strategies for attendees with disabilities. This includes providing sign language interpretation, wheelchair access, and sensory-friendly spaces.
  • Inclusive Event: The event's programming should reflect the diversity of its audience, showcasing a range of cultural expressions and perspectives.
  • Disability Inclusion: Collaboration with disability organizations is essential to ensure that accessibility measures are truly effective and meet the needs of all attendees. Universal design principles should be applied throughout the event planning process.
